Home Again is the tracking of the Canadian Football League from 1995 – 2014. The year 1995 represents the only time to this date when the Grey Cup was won by a team outside Canada. The Baltimore Stallions folded after that season and were resurrected in Montreal as the Alouettes. It was never easy. Over a 20 year period, the league reeled, staggered and went through tumultuous and some glorious The Grey Cup and the Canadian Football League had come home again.

another strong entry in Cosentino's CFL history series. Loads of good financial/procedural material pulled together here. Similar to "Alberta Crude" in that there's a sense the league, now a valuable property in the market for "streaming entertainment," has weathered the storm and is in yet another modest growth period.
